随着科技的飞速发展,手游行业也在不断创新和变革。一款名为《孤岛远航》的手游近期上线,它以其独特的游戏设定和丰富的冒险元素,吸引了大量玩家的关注。本文将详细介绍这款手游的玩法、特色以及如何在未知海域中挑战极限求生。
游戏背景与设定
《孤岛远航》是一款以生存探险为主题的手游。玩家在游戏中扮演一名勇敢的探险家,因为船只失事而漂流到了一个神秘的海岛。在这里,玩家需要克服重重困难,寻找资源,建立营地,并最终解开海岛的秘密。
游戏玩法
1. 资源收集
玩家在游戏中需要收集各种资源,如食物、水、木材等。这些资源是玩家生存的基础,同时也是后续建筑和制作工具的必要材料。
// 示例代码:资源收集函数
function collectResources(island, resources) {
let collected = [];
island.resources.forEach(resource => {
if (resources.includes(resource.type)) {
collected.push(resource);
}
});
return collected;
}
2. 建立营地
玩家需要利用收集到的资源建立营地,包括搭建帐篷、搭建火堆等。营地是玩家躲避恶劣天气和野兽袭击的场所。
# 示例代码:建立营地函数
def buildCampsite(resources):
if 'wood' in resources and 'rope' in resources:
campsite = {'tent': True, 'fire': True}
return campsite
else:
return False
3. 制作工具
玩家可以通过收集资源,制作各种工具,如斧头、铲子等,以提高资源收集效率。
// 示例代码:制作工具函数
public class ToolFactory {
public Tool createTool(String type, int quality) {
if (type.equals("axe") && quality >= 1) {
return new Axe();
} else if (type.equals("shovel") && quality >= 1) {
return new Shovel();
}
return null;
}
}
4. 探索岛屿
在建立营地和制作工具后,玩家可以开始探索岛屿。岛屿上分布着各种宝藏和陷阱,玩家需要小心翼翼地前进。
// 示例代码:探索岛屿函数
public void exploreIsland(Island island) {
List<Spot> spots = island.getSpots();
foreach (Spot spot in spots) {
if (spot.isTreasure()) {
// 找到宝藏
} else if (spot.isTrap()) {
// 发现陷阱
}
}
}
5. 解开秘密
随着探索的深入,玩家会发现岛屿背后隐藏着一个巨大的秘密。解开这个秘密,玩家将获得逃离岛屿的机会。
游戏特色
《孤岛远航》具有以下特色:
- 真实模拟生存环境,玩家需要时刻关注资源消耗和天气变化。
- 丰富的任务系统,让玩家在游戏中不断挑战自我。
- 多样化的游戏元素,如钓鱼、狩猎、种植等,让玩家体验到完整的生存过程。
- 美丽的游戏画面和音效,为玩家带来沉浸式的游戏体验。
总结
《孤岛远航》是一款极具挑战性的手游,它让玩家在未知的海域中挑战极限求生。通过丰富的玩法和特色,这款游戏吸引了大量玩家的关注。如果你喜欢生存探险类游戏,不妨试试这款《孤岛远航》!
